CISA binding operational directives, zero trust mandates, and continuous ATO expectations have converged on one mandate: know your assets, understand your real exposure, and reduce it continuously rather than in periodic bursts. Continuous Threat Exposure Management (CTEM) is the operating model that closes that gap. But most federal agencies hit a wall at the seams: fragmented risk visibility across IT/OT/IoT estates, prioritization that ignores real-world exploitability, and remediation workflows that break the loop between discovery and action. This session shows how ServiceNow Risk and Security Operations anchor a running CTEM program that actually works. ServiceNow is the system of action: governed asset data, risk-prioritized response workflows, continuous control validation, and the audit trail federal leadership needs to demonstrate exposure reduction tied directly to ATO posture. Armis extends that foundation with comprehensive asset discovery and real-world threat intelligence across every estate (IT, OT, IoT, medical devices), so your CTEM engine never runs blind. We'll walk the CTEM lifecycle as federal agencies execute it. You'll see exactly where ServiceNow governs the process, where Armis closes the visibility gap, and how together they move your agency from scanning schedules to continuous, accountable exposure reduction. This hands-on workshop is where Continuous Threat Exposure Management (CTEM) stops being a framework and becomes a workflow you build yourself. Working in a guided ServiceNow environment enriched with Armis asset and exposure data, you'll walk through a full CTEM cycle against a realistic federal scenario: scoping a mission system, ingesting discovered assets and exposures, prioritizing by real-world exploitability rather than raw scores and mobilizing governed remediation that ties back to risk posture and ATO obligations. You'll get hands-on with two critical pieces: Armis asset and exposure discovery in a live lab environment, then AI Governance controls that ensure your remediation workflows stay compliant and auditable. See how AI-driven prioritization accelerates response decisions while maintaining the governance guardrails your agency requires. By the end, you'll have built a working reference for a closed-loop CTEM cycle you can take back to your agency: Armis-discovered IT, OT, IoT and medical device assets landing in the CMDB, exposure intelligence driving prioritized response workflows in SecOps, AI-governed remediation and control monitoring closing the loop in ServiceNow Risk, and an audit trail that maps each stage back to the federal mandates that apply to your organization. Modern cities are drowning in disconnected data from thousands of IoT devices—traffic cameras, environmental sensors, infrastructure controllers and public safety equipment—yet struggle to turn this information into meaningful action. In this session, discover how leading municipalities are transforming their operations by connecting these devices directly to an integrated platform that doesn't just collect data, but drives real-time responses across departments.
We'll explore how cities are breaking down traditional silos to create a unified operating system for urban services to maximize safety, efficiency and minimize response times. See how a pothole sensor can automatically trigger work orders in public works, how traffic patterns detected by smart cameras can adjust signal timing and alert emergency services or alert to near misses at critical intersections or how environmental monitors can coordinate responses across health, transportation and facilities departments—all without manual handoffs or departmental barriers.
Learn practical approaches to building your connected city infrastructure, including strategies for device integration, cross-agency workflows and creating closed-loop automation that turns sensor data into citizen outcomes. The President's Management Agenda asks us to deliver value in every citizen interaction. Yet permitting, one of the most frequent touchpoints between government and public, remains stuck in manual, paper-based systems across federal agencies. This Tech Talk explores how unified permitting platforms replace fragmented processes with automated workflows, self-service portals and real-time status visibility. A federal agency issuing 200,000+ permits annually discovered that digitized permitting cut processing time significantly, reduced citizen frustration and freed staff from routine admin work. We'll demonstrate how workflow automation becomes invisible to the citizen (seamless experience) while driving dramatic agency efficiency gains.
